Responsibilities
  • Day‑to‑day duties managing a team of Quantity Surveyors & Building Surveyors
  • Liasing with client stakeholders
  • Conduct preliminary research to evaluate contractors
  • Produce regular cost reports
  • Prepare monthly cash flow forecasts
  • Carry out site visits and inspections
  • Manage procurement, including tender preparation, review, and contractor evaluation
  • Prepare and administer interim valuations, contractor claims and settlement of final accounts
  • Prepare contract variations and review with senior staff
  • Support senior team in maintaining high‑quality service delivery
  • Manage and take ownership of estimating and cost planning activities, including presenting the final cost plan and developing whole life cycle cost models
  • Manage the procurement process, ensuring all stages – pre‑qualification, Bills of Quantities, analysis, selection and contract preparation – are performed effectively
  • Ensure project cost variances and change control processes are effectively and pro‑actively managed
  • Ensure projects are delivered within budget, with effective change control and cost monitoring
  • Ensure compliance with Health & Safety regulations
Qualifications
  • All candidates MUST be degree qualified in Quantity Surveying or related discipline with strong commercial and contractual knowledge
  • 5 years PQE or MRICS qualified
  • Good budgeting, financial and problem‑solving skills
  • Excellent communication and client stakeholder management skills
  • Experience of managing a team
  • Experience of project delivery
